Adeboye Issues Stern Warning: RCCG Ministers Must Avoid These 3 Major Sins
Pastor Enoch Adeboye, the General Overseer of the Redeemed Christian Church of God (RCCG), has issued a firm warning to the church’s ministers, urging them to steer clear of three major sins that could lead to their immediate expulsion. During the final day of the Ministers’ Conference, Adeboye emphasized the importance of maintaining integrity and avoiding actions that could tarnish the reputation of the church.
1. Beware of Hypocrisy: The Costly Sin
Adeboye condemned the actions of some pastors who, under the guise of church expansion, misuse church funds for personal gain. He highlighted instances where multiple pastors from different provinces or regions collaborate to plant churches abroad, only to exploit the opportunity for lavish trips funded by the church. Adeboye sternly warned that this behavior, which he labeled as hypocrisy, would no longer be tolerated. He cautioned that if ministers continue in such ways, they would face divine punishment.
2. Moderation in Marriage Celebrations
The RCCG leader also criticized the trend of extravagant marriage celebrations, calling them wasteful and unnecessary. He urged couples to adopt a more modest approach, emphasizing that the funds spent on such elaborate events could be better utilized for the future well-being of their children. Adeboye shared an example of a wealthy family that opted for a simple wedding in his office, which he commended as a model of wisdom and restraint. He also advised against excessive make-up and decorations, encouraging brides to embrace their natural beauty as God created them.
3. Zero Tolerance for Adultery and Fornication
Finally, Adeboye made it clear that adultery and fornication are grave sins that will not be tolerated within the RCCG. He warned ministers engaging in such behavior to come forward and confess, or face severe consequences if discovered. According to Adeboye, any minister found guilty of adultery will be immediately expelled from the church, and those who voluntarily confess will be suspended for one year.
Expansion of RCCG’s Administrative Structure
In addition to these warnings, Adeboye announced the creation of 40 new provinces and 8 regions within the RCCG to enhance its administrative reach across Nigeria. This expansion brings the total number of provinces to 446 and regions to 59, marking a significant milestone in the church’s growth.
